Arizona State is in the second of three phases in a quarter-billion project that was announced back in 2012. The south end zone was renovated before last season, and the west side (shown above) will be rebuilt in time for the Sun Devils' Sept. 3 opener with Northern Arizona.

While the days of hosting Super Bowls, college national championships and Fiesta Bowls are long gone, the quarter-billion project will send the 57-year-old Sun Devil Stadium looking better than ever heading into its next stage of life.
